home All News open_in_new Full Article

New Sanctions On Russian Oil Hit Indian, Turkish Refineries. Enter China?

New Sanctions On Russian Oil Hit Indian, Turkish Refineries. Enter China?  Radio Free Europe/Radio Liberty


today 2 h. ago attach_file Other



ID: 2395137897
Add Watch Country

arrow_drop_down